
Former Vancouver Canucks goalie Arturs Silovs is quite happy to now have a regular practice facility.
Silovs, who logged 19 starts with the Canucks over the span of three seasons, is now a member of the Pittsburgh Penguins after being traded for prospect Chase Stillman and a 2027 fourth-round pick.
Things have gotten off to a great start for Silovs in Pittsburgh, as he picked up a shutout versus the New York Rangers in his debut. While more playing time certainly helps, a big part of the 24-year-old’s excitement when it comes to joining the Penguins is the fact that they have a practice facility in the same arena they play out of.
“I mean, practice rink, we didn’t have it back in Vancouver. We didn’t have it,” Silovs said. “We were skating [at] the university, UBC. “Here it’s like, there’s your own locker room, you don’t have to move your things all the time. You can skate, do your stuff to improve. I think it’s a huge bonus for the team.”

The Canucks’ practice facility, or lack thereof, has been a major talking point in Vancouver over the years. They usually practice at Rogers Arena, but have to move things to UBC whenever the building is unavailable.
“We’re open to any area within a half-hour drive of downtown Vancouver,” Rutherford said in late September in regards to building a practice facility. “Since I’ve been here, we’ve worked on this, and we’ve come close to a point where we could get one, but there is always political reasons or this and that.”
“I’ve been pushed hard by Francesco [Aquilini], our owner, to figure this out. I do think we have a few options that we actually have a chance of moving forward.”
The Canucks are the lone NHL team without their own practice facility. It’s clear that getting one is a major goal for this organization, but when it will actually happen remains to be seen.
